#catogory_products_container { width:673px; overflow:hidden; display:block; }
ul.catogory_products { List-style: none; padding: 0; margin-top: 10px; width:692px; margin-bottom: 10px; display:block;}
ul.catogory_products li {float:left; width: 163px; height: 292px; font: Arial, Helvetica, sans-serif; margin:6px 6px 0 0; display:block; overflow:hidden;position:relative;}
.televisiezoeker-product-box{width:163px; height: 292px; font: Arial, Helvetica, sans-serif; margin:6px 7px 0 0; display:block; overflow:hidden;position:relative;}
.category_product_bg{ height:241px; width:161px; border-left:1px solid #CCC; border-right:1px solid #CCC; border-bottom:1px solid #CCC; }
.category_product_bg:hover { border-left:1px solid #777; border-right:1px solid #777; border-bottom:1px solid #777; cursor:pointer; }
.catogory_products td { width:163px; margin-right:2px; margin-top:15px; height:285px; overflow:hidden; display:block; float:left; }
.aankondiging_product { height:12px; width:auto; }
a.btn_more_info:link, a.btn_more_info:visited{background:url(http://winkelwagen.coronelshop.nl/images/sprites/sprite-btns.png) no-repeat 0px -1150px;width:165px;height:32px;outline:0;focus:0;display:block;float:right; margin-top:0px; text-indent:200px; overflow:hidden; text-decoration:none; white-space:nowrap}
a.btn_more_info:hover{background-position: 0px -1182px;}
a.btn_more_info:active{background-position: 0px -1215px;}
.image { display: table-cell; text-align: center; vertical-align: middle; }
.image * { vertical-align: middle; }
/* IE/Mac \*//*/
* html .image {
	display: block;
	line-height: 0.6;
}
* html .image span {
	display: inline-block;
	height: 100%;
	width: 1px;
}
/**/
.wrapimage .image { width: 140px; height: 140px; margin: 0 0 0 0;}
.wrapimage { margin:0 0 0 0; padding:21px 0 0 0; *_margin:0 0 0 5px; }
.product_item_digitale_verkoper_category { height:52px; width:162px; display:block; position:absolute; z-index:2; left:0px; top:0px; margin-left: -10px; }
.product_item_digitale_verkoper_category a:link, .product_item_digitale_verkoper_category a:active, a.product_item_digitale_verkoper_category a:visited { display:block; overflow:hidden; width:162px; height:52px; border:0; background-image:url(/images/img_digitale_verkoper_product_box.png); }
.product_item_digitale_verkoper_category a:hover { display:block; overflow:hidden; width:162px; height:52px; border:0; background-image:url(/images/img_digitale_verkoper_product_box_ro.png); }

.category_logo_box {float:right; margin-right:7px; height:25px; display:block; overflow:hidden; width:40px; }
.category_logo_box img {max-width:40px; min-height:25px; }

.catogory_product_title { background-image:url('/images/product_vak_header_2.jpg'); height:20px; font-size:11px; color:#FFFFFF; padding-top:1px; padding-left:3px; display:block; overflow:hidden; }
.catogory_product_title h3 { color:#FFFFFF; font-size:11px; margin:0; padding:3px 0 0 1px; font-style:normal; font-weight:normal;}
.catogory_product_title a:link, .catogory_product_title a:active, .catogory_product_title a:visited {  color:#FFFFFF; text-decoration:none;}
.catogory_product_title a:hover { color:#FFFFFF; text-decoration:underline;  }
.catogory_product_stock_notification_box { width:153px; height:50px; margin-top:1px; padding:0 0 0 9px; }
.catogory_product_stock_notification { float:left; display:block; }
.catogory_product_stock_notification_info { float:left; display:block; padding:4px 0 0 7px; width:16px; }
.catogory_new_price_box { color: #333333; display:block; font-size: 24px; text-decoration: none; height:28px; padding:0 0 0 9px; margin-top:1px; position:relative; float:left; }
.catogory_new_price_box span { font-size:14px; top:-5px; position:absolute; }
.catogory_product_info_btn { height:21px; width:150px; }
.catogory_product_compare { width:70px; height:20px; color:#FFFFFF; }
.zoeker_btn_vergelijk { width: 30px; height:36px; overflow: hidden; float: right; }
.category_btn_vergelijk{ position:relative; left:-1px; cursor:pointer;}


/*     LET OP DE CSS VAN HIER ZIT OOK IN DE TELEVISIEZOEKER.CSS       */
#vergelijken_text { width:136px; text-align:center; color:#333333; line-height:16px; margin-bottom:5px; }
.vergelijken_televisies { background-image:url(/images/vergelijken_bg_televisies.jpg); height:121px; width:136px; display:block; padding-top:1px; }
.verglijken_positie_tv { width:130px; height:85px; display:block; margin:3px; overflow:hidden; text-align:center; }
.verglijken_positie_tv img { max-height:85px; max-width:120px; _height:85px; }
div.btn_vergelijken_verwijderen { width:136px; height:11px; overflow:hidden; display:block; text-align:right; }
a.btn_vergelijken_verwijderen:link, a.btn_vergelijken_verwijderen:visited, a.btn_vergelijken_verwijderen:active { color:#CCCCCC; font-weight:bold; font-size:11px; text-decoration:none; padding-right:4px; line-height:10px; }
a.btn_vergelijken_verwijderen:hover { color:#666666; font-weight:bolder; font-size:11px; text-decoration:none; padding-right:4px; line-height:10px; }
#vergelijken_bottom { width:130px; height:13px; background-image:url(/images/vergelijken_bg_bottom.jpg); line-height:13px; text-align: right; color:#FF0033; padding-right:6px; }


/*     Top 10 producten       */
ul.catogory_products_top10 { margin:3px 0 6px 0; padding:0 0 0 0; width:686px; height:1800px; display:block; overflow:hidden; font-size:11px; background-image:url(/images/bg_top10.jpg); background-position:left top; background-repeat:no-repeat; }
ul.catogory_products_top10 li { height:149px; width:608px; padding:0 0 0 60px; margin-top:20px; overflow:hidden; list-style-type:none; border-bottom:1px solid #CCCCCC; }
.catogory_product_header_top10 { width:418px; border-bottom: 1px solid #eeeeee; float:right; }
.catogory_product_discription_top10 { width:418px; float:right; height:48px; display:block; overflow:hidden; color:#666666; margin-bottom:15px; line-height:15px; margin-top:10px; }
.catogory_product_image_placeholder_top10 { height:130px; width:160px; margin-left:16px; overflow:hidden; float:left; }
.catogory_product_image_placeholder_top10 img { max-width:160px; }
.catogory_product_title_top10 h3 { margin:0 0 0 0; padding:0 0 0 0; font-size:11px; font-weight:bold; color:#000000; height:14px; display:block; float:left; width:400px; }
.catogory_product_title_top10 a:link, .catogory_product_title_top10 a:active, .catogory_product_title_top10 a:visited { margin:0 0 0 0; padding:0 0 0 0; font-size:11px; font-weight:bold; color:#000000; height:14px; display:block; text-decoration:none; }
.catogory_product_title_top10 a:hover { margin:0 0 0 0; padding:0 0 0 0; font-size:11px; font-weight:bold; color:#000000; height:14px; display:block; text-decoration:underline; }
.catogory_product_stock_notification_box_top10 { width:150px; height:14px; margin-top:0px; }
.catogory_product_stock_notification_top10 { float:left; display:block; }
.catogory_product_stock_notification_info_top10 { float:left; display:block; padding:3px 0 0 7px; width:16px; }
.catogory_product_price_box_top10 { height:22px; display:block; color: #333333; padding:4px 0 2px 0; width:180px; overflow:hidden; float:left; }
.catogory_product_price_text_top10 { height:20px; width:180px; line-height:15px; }
.catogory_product_info_btn_top10 { height:28px; width:130px; float:right; }
.dropdownlist { font-size:11px; color:#333; padding:2px 2px 3px 2px; }
.dropdownlist listitem { font-size:11px; color:#333; padding:2px 2px 3px 2px; }

div.notinstock { position:relative; background-image:url(/images/niet_op_voorraad.png); width:161px; height:160px; display:block; overflow:hidden; top:-255px; left:1px; filter:alpha(opacity=20); -moz-opacity:0.8; -khtml-opacity:0.8; opacity:0.8; cursor:pointer; background-repeat:no-repeat; }

